The goal of this single arm feasibility study of the Strength After Breast Cancer (SABC) evidence-based group exercise intervention for women after treatment for breast cancer is to determine if investigators can feasibly deliver the program out of the outpatient physical therapy clinic at Massachusetts General Hospital Waltham.

Study procedures include screening for eligibility, in-clinic visits, questionnaires, and a semi-structured interview. Followed by a one-on-one physical therapy evaluation, the four-session SABC program provides an individualized, group-based exercise plan. Which encourages engagement in independent home-based exercises to improve physical functions. The SABC program has previously been found to be safe and led to improvements in physical function among women after treatment for breast cancer. Therefore, the focus of this study is to explore clinical implementation barriers, facilitators, and necessary program adaptations to enhance sustainability and facilitate implementation at other clinical sites. This particular research study is expected conclude in 5 months duration with up to 40 participants in this research study.

Rosie's Place is a multi-service community center that offers women the tools for empowerment and much more:

ESOL classes, legal assistance, wellness care, one-on-one support, job search services, and community outreach. Here women will find support, opportunity and the tools they need to make a new start

Interchangeable data, statistics and collections are digitally compiled through petabyte, a very large amount of data, commonly used to describe the storage capacity of hard drives, data centers, and cloud storage systems. Essentially, a petabyte is a quadrillion (1,000,000,000,000,000) bytes. Petabytes are commonly used by organizations in industries like scientific research, big data analytics, and cloud computing, where storing and processing large datasets is crucial.

NLM preserves over 10 centuries of precious medical manuscripts and other artifacts contributing thousands of items from its premier historical collections. MedlinePlus Connect links electronic health records to trusted consumer health information. The digital library fosters rigor and reproducibility by linking results to the more than 250,000 clinical trials registered to ClinicalTrials.gov database, and we advance biomedical communication and capacity in sub-Saharan Africa. Database of Genotypes and Phenotypes (dbGaP) and the (ClinVar) database of genetic variation, serves both scientists and the public health by helping identify the genetic components of disease and rapidly identify foodborne pathogens.
